Course Content

• Introduction to Cyber Forensics • Digital Evidence Collection and Preservation • Cybersecurity Fundamentals • Business Information Systems Analysis • Network Security • Incident Response and Investigation • Data Recovery and Analysis • Legal and Ethical Issues in Cyber Forensics • Advanced Topics in Cyber Forensics • Cyber Forensics Capstone Project

Why this course?

A Graduate Certificate in Cyber Forensics and Business Information Systems is crucial in meeting the growing demand for skilled professionals in the field of cybersecurity. According to a report by Cybersecurity Ventures, the global cybersecurity market is expected to reach £231 billion by 2021, with a projected shortage of 3.5 million cybersecurity professionals by 2021. In the UK alone, cybercrime costs businesses an estimated £21 billion annually, highlighting the need for experts in cyber forensics to investigate and prevent such incidents. The Graduate Certificate equips individuals with the necessary skills to analyze digital evidence, identify security breaches, and implement effective strategies to protect sensitive business information.
